What companies run services between Calamba, Philippines and Anilao, Mimaropa, Philippines?

There is no direct connection from Calamba to Anilao. However, you can take the bus to Batangas Pier, walk to Batangas, take the ferry to Calapan, then take the taxi to Anilao. Alternatively, you can take a vehicle from Calamba to Anilao via Batangas and Calapan in around 3h 55m.
